Skip to content

Commit

Permalink
Merge branch 'master' into #41-VerificacaoEtapa5
Browse files Browse the repository at this point in the history
  • Loading branch information
MatheusPerillo authored Aug 29, 2022
2 parents df1590d + ccd219b commit 85fe460
Show file tree
Hide file tree
Showing 64 changed files with 1,639 additions and 7,386 deletions.
50 changes: 50 additions & 0 deletions ghpages08/docs/analise_de_requisitos/aspectos_eticos.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,50 @@
# Aspectos éticos

## Introdução

<div style="text-align: justify">
<p>É responsabilidade da equipe de design proteger o bem-estar físico e psicológico dos participantes de qualquer estudo. A Resolução No 466/2012 do Conselho Nacional de Saúde, que regulamenta as pesquisas científicas envolvendo pessoas, pode ser usada para orientar os avaliadores no cuidado ético durante seu trabalho. Segundo essa resolução, esses cuidados envolvem considerar os seguintes princípios: </p>
</div>

* Princípio da autonomia: que envolve o consentimento livre e esclarecido dos indivíduos e a
proteção a grupos vulneráveis e aos legalmente incapazes.

* Princípio da beneficência: que envolve a ponderação entre riscos e benefícios, tanto atuais como
potenciais, individuais ou coletivos, comprometendo-se com o máximo de benefícios e o mínimo
de danos e riscos. Esses danos podem ser físicos, psíquicos, morais, intelectuais, sociais, etc.

* Princípio da não maleficência: que envolve a garantia de evitar danos previsíveis relacionados à
pesquisa, tanto os imediatos quanto os tardios.

* Princípio da justiça e equidade: relacionado à relevância social da pesquisa, com vantagens
significativas para os participantes da pesquisa e minimização do ônus para os participantes vulneráveis,
o que garante a igual consideração dos interesses envolvidos, não perdendo o sentido de sua destinação
sócio-humanitária.

## Termo de consentimento

<div style="text-align: justify">
<p>A participação na pesquisa deve ocorrer apenas com o consentimento livre e esclarecido dos participantes. Todo participante, independente do estudo, tem o direito de saber a duração estimada, o objetivo do estudo, os procedimentos de coleta de dados, os seus direitos enquanto participante do estudo, o uso que será feito da informação coletada e quaisquer riscos, desconfortos ou efeitos adversos relacionados à sua participação no estudo.</p>
</div>

<div style="text-align: justify">
<p>Em nosso questionário, nos usamos o seguinte termo para que o participante da pesquisa aceite e fique ciente das garantias e riscos envolvidas no estudo:</p>
</div>

Somos alunos de Engenharia de Software da Universidade de Brasília, e estamos realizando um projeto na matéria de Interação Humano Computador, ministrada pelo professor André Barros. Nessa etapa do projeto, queremos conhecer o que algumas das pessoas que utilizam o sistema pensam a respeito da Agência Virtual NeoEnergia e como imaginam que o novo sistema deveria apoiar o seu trabalho.
Estamos realizando uma série de pesquisas e solicitamos seu consentimento para utilização dos dados para realizar um estudo avaliativo do site. Para decidir sobre o seu consentimento, é importante que você conheça as seguintes informações sobre a pesquisa:

- Os dados coletados durante a entrevista destinam-se estritamente a atividades de análise e elaboração de melhorias do sistema Agência Virtual NeoEnergia.
- Nossa equipe tem o compromisso de divulgar os resultados de nossas pesquisas para o cliente. A divulgação desses resultados pauta-se no respeito à sua privacidade, e o anonimato dos participantes será preservado em quaisquer documentos que elaborarmos.
- O consentimento para o questionário é uma escolha livre, feita mediante a prestação de todos os esclarecimentos necessários sobre a pesquisa.
- O questionário pode ser interrompido a qualquer momento, segundo a sua disponibilidade e vontade.

## Bibliografia

<p><ul>1. SALES, André Barros. Plano de ensino da disciplina. Disponível em: <a href="https://aprender3.unb.br">https://aprender3.unb.br</a>. Acesso em: 22 de agosto de 2022.</ul></p>

## Tabela de Versionamento

| Data | Versão | Descrição | Autor | Revisor |
| ---- | ------ | --------- | ----- | ------- |
| 21/08/2022 | `0.1` | Criação do documento sobre aspectos éticos | [Rafael Xavier](https://github.com/rafaelxavierr)
24 changes: 24 additions & 0 deletions ghpages08/docs/analise_de_requisitos/caracteristicas.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,24 @@
# Características da Plataforma

## Introdução

Durante a análise de requisitos, é de suma importância entender as características da plataforma: por quais dispositivos ela pode ser acessada e quais as suas limitações. Com isso levantado, o grupo pode seguir com as próximas etapas do projeto e guiar as decisões de design de acordo com o que foi avaliado.

## Características

O sistema Agência Virtual NeoEnergia é uma aplicação WEB que pode ser acessada por um computador ou celular utilizando algum navegador (como o Google Chrome, Opera GX, Mozilla Firefox, entre outros). A fim de realizar alguma das tarefas do site (2° Via de Conta, Religação, Falta de Energia, Atualizar Cadastro, Alterar Data de Vencimento, Histórico de consumo) é necessário entrar na conta ou criar uma nova.

## Limitações

Mesmo sendo possível acessar o site pelo celular, a interface não é responsiva e possui algumas falhas. E até nos computadores, a interface não foi projetada para se adaptar ao tamanho da tela, fazendo com que alguns problemas apareçam de acordo com o tamanho do monitor do usuário. Além disso, o sistema não possui uma opção de manter o usuário logado, fazendo com que seja necessário realizar o login toda vez que o sistema é acessado.

## Conclusão

Dito isso, durante as próximas fases do projeto, o time irá priorizar a correção dessas limitações a fim de que seja feito uma interface que irá facilitar a realização das atividades pelos usuários.

## Bibliografia
> Barbosa, S. D. J.; Silva, B. S. da; Silveira, M. S.; Gasparini, I.; Darin, T.; Barbosa, G. D. J. (2021);Interação Humano-Computador e Experiência do usuário.
| Data | Versão | Descrição | Autor | Revisor |
| ---- | ------ | --------- | ----- | ------- |
| 19/08/2022 | `0.1` | Criação do artefato Características da Plataforma| [Natan Santana](https://github.com/Neitan2001) |
Original file line number Diff line number Diff line change
Expand Up @@ -49,7 +49,7 @@

#### Aplicação

&emsp; A aplicação não apresenta uma proteção para o usuário quanto a condições perigosas e situações indesejáveis. Por exemplo, não há a opção de manter o usuário conectado ou de salvar a senha para facilitar o acesso na próxima vez que for realizar o login.
&emsp; A aplicação não apresenta uma proteção para o usuário quanto a condições perigosas e situações indesejáveis. Por exemplo, não há a opção de manter o usuário conectado ou de salvar a senha para facilitar o acesso na próxima vez que for realizar o login. Além disso, o fluxo para mudar a senha, obrigatoriamente muda o email também e se o usuário não quiser mudar o email e escrever o email atual errado, é feito a alteração para o errado.
</p>


Expand Down Expand Up @@ -85,6 +85,19 @@
&emsp; O site por ter funcionalidades muito objetivas deixa os seus serviços bem visíveis em diversos espaços. O que permite aos usuários lembrarem com facilidade onde precisam clicar para realizar as tarefas.
</p>

## Conclusão

<p style=" text-align: justify">
&emsp; Observa-se que o site Agência Virtual NeoEnergia não alcançou algumas das metas de usabilidade:
</p>
- Eficiência;
- Segurança;
- Aprendizagem;

<p style=" text-align: justify">
&emsp; Portante, as metas listadas acima serão priorizadas durante as próximas etapas do projeto a fim de ser criado um design que os alcance.
</p>

## Bibliografia

> BARBOSA, Simone; DINIZ, Bruno. Interação Humano-Computador. Editora Elsevier, Rio de Janeiro, 2010.
Expand All @@ -105,3 +118,4 @@
| 19/07/2022 | `0.3` | Explicação dos objetivos | [Matheus Perillo](https://github.com/MatheusPerillo) | [Natan Santana](https://github.com/Neitan2001)
| 19/07/2022 | `0.4` | Explicação das metas de usabilidade | [Matheus Perillo](https://github.com/MatheusPerillo) | [Natan Santana](https://github.com/Neitan2001)
| 29/07/2022 | `0.5` | Aplicação das metas de usabilidade | [Matheus Perillo](https://github.com/MatheusPerillo) | [Natan Santana](https://github.com/Neitan2001)
| 19/08/2022 | `0.6` | Ajustes do artefato de acordo com a revisão | [Natan Santana](https://github.com/Neitan2001) |
7 changes: 7 additions & 0 deletions ghpages08/docs/analise_de_requisitos/perfil_do_usuário.md
Original file line number Diff line number Diff line change
Expand Up @@ -12,6 +12,13 @@ O perfil de usuário é uma forma de entendermos quem são as pessoas que fazem
Para entender quem são os usuários, nossa equipe elaborou um questionário através do Google Forms com perguntas que possibilitassem o agrupamento de pessoas com características semelhantes para assim montarmos seus perfis e personas. Vale ressaltar que antes que o questionário iniciasse de fato, era necessário aceitar o seguinte termo de consentimento:
</div>

## Por que usar o perfil de usuário?

<div style="text-align: justify">
Visto que um perfil de usuário é caracterizado por dados sobre o próprio usuário, podemos observar a faixa de respostas para cada uma das características e a porcentagem de usuários nessa faixa, categorizando os usuários em grupos, com base em suas semelhanças.
</div>


![MkDocs](../assets/perfil/termo_de_consentimento.png)
![MkDocs](../assets/perfil/resposta_termo.png)

Expand Down
3 changes: 0 additions & 3 deletions ghpages08/docs/analise_de_requisitos/personas.md
Original file line number Diff line number Diff line change
Expand Up @@ -9,9 +9,6 @@

## Metodologia

<p style=" text-align: justify">
&emsp; Este é um método de elicitação muito utilizado, inclusive existem metodologias de projeto guiadas por personas. É também, uma importante ferramenta de síntese de ideias, de forma que o nome de uma persona já evoca, na mente dos desenvolvedores, todas as necessidades e objetivos ligados àquela persona. Determinamos de início, a persona primária, as secundárias e a anti-persona.
</p>
<p style=" text-align: justify">
&emsp; Este é um método de elicitação muito utilizado, inclusive existem metodologias de projeto guiadas por personas. É também uma importante ferramenta de síntese de ideias, de forma que o nome de uma persona já evoca, na mente dos desenvolvedores, todas as necessidades e objetivos ligados àquela persona. Determinamos de início, a persona primária, as secundárias e a anti-persona. A partir do Brainstorm realizado em uma reunião com todos os membros do grupo, conseguimos levantar alguns requisitos básicos. A partir desses requisitos, buscamos as personas básicas que mais utilizariam esses requisitos. As personas foram detalhadas, com suas histórias, necessidades e objetivos. É importante criar essa imagem vívida da persona para os designers estabelecerem os requisitos de forma precisa.
</p>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,15 +19,15 @@ A construção dessas diretrizes se baseiam em nove pontos:

## Aplicação dos princípios no projeto

Dentro do sistema, fizemos a análise do uso dos princípios das seguintes atividades: recuperação de senha, recuperação de email e geração do relatório nada consta. A partir disso conseguimos identificar problemas com as seguintes diretrizes:
Dentro do sistema, fizemos a análise do uso dos princípios das seguintes atividades: primeiro acesso, recuperação de senha, recuperação de email e geração do relatório nada consta. A partir disso conseguimos identificar problemas com as seguintes diretrizes:

**Correspondência com as expectativas dos usuários**

Esse princípio deixa a desejar em todas as atividades citadas acima. Ao solicitar a geração do relatório nada consta, se acontece um erro a mensagem que aparece ao usuário é muito genérica e difícil de entender, impossibilitando que o usuário se recupere do erro. Já na recuperação de senha e email, o sistema solicita que seja informado dados pessoais, e, quando a pessoa clica no botão de prosseguir, não é informado se os dados inseridos constam na base ou como prosseguir. Logo, é importante inserir mais mensagem que informem melhor o usuário sobre qual a situação do sistema de acordo com as atividades.
Esse princípio deixa a desejar em todas as atividades citadas acima. Na recuperação de senha e email, o sistema solicita que seja informado dados pessoais, e, quando a pessoa clica no botão de prosseguir, não é informado se os dados inseridos constam na base ou como prosseguir. Logo, é importante inserir mais mensagem que informem melhor o usuário sobre qual a situação do sistema de acordo com as atividades.

**Visibilidade e reconhecimento**

O usuário não consegue reconhecer dentro das atividades quando elas foram encerradas, já que nenhum indicativo nem de forma sonora nem de forma visual, deixando-o confuso ou esperando por algo sem saber se finalizou.
Ao solicitar a geração do relatório nada consta, se acontece um erro, a mensagem que aparece ao usuário é muito genérica e difícil de entender, impossibilitando que o usuário se recupere do erro. Além disso, o usuário não consegue reconhecer dentro da atividade de "Primeiro Acesso" quando ela foi encerrada, já que nenhum indicativo nem de forma sonora nem de forma visual, deixando-o confuso ou esperando por algo sem saber se finalizou.

**Projeto para erros**

Expand All @@ -44,4 +44,5 @@ Fazendo uma análise do sistema da NeoEnergia em relação às diretrizes aprese
| Data | Versão | Descrição | Autor | Revisor |
| ---- | ------ | --------- | ----- | ------- |
| 26/07/2022 | `0.1` | Criação da página de Princípios Gerais do Projeto | [Luíza Esteves](https://github.com/luiza-esteves) | [Clara Ribeiro](https://github.com/clara-ribeiro)
| 16/08/2022 | `0.2` | Ajustes da página de Princípios Gerais do Projeto | [Luíza Esteves](https://github.com/luiza-esteves) | [Natan Santana](https://github.com/Neitan2001)
| 16/08/2022 | `0.2` | Ajustes da página de Princípios Gerais do Projeto | [Luíza Esteves](https://github.com/luiza-esteves) | [Natan Santana](https://github.com/Neitan2001)
| 19/08/2022 | `0.3` | Ajustes do artefato de acordo com a revisão | [Natan Santana](https://github.com/Neitan2001) |
28 changes: 28 additions & 0 deletions ghpages08/docs/apresentacoes.md
Original file line number Diff line number Diff line change
Expand Up @@ -25,9 +25,37 @@
</div>
<br>

## Etapa 4

<iframe width="560" height="315" src="https://www.youtube.com/embed/VzfH08FVS5I" title="YouTube video player" frameborder="0"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owfullscreen></iframe>

<div style="margin-left: 160px">
<p>Vídeo 4: Apresentação da etapa 4</p>
</div>
<br>

## Etapa 5

<iframe width="560" height="315" src="https://www.youtube.com/embed/awf68wGiSwU" title="YouTube video player" frameborder="0"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owfullscreen></iframe>

<div style="margin-left: 160px">
<p>Vídeo 5: Apresentação da etapa 5</p>
</div>
<br>

## Etapa 6

<iframe width="560" height="315" src="https://www.youtube.com/embed/0WcVYOYRwGI" title="YouTube video player" frameborder="0"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owfullscreen></iframe>

<div style="margin-left: 160px">
<p>Vídeo 6: Apresentação da etapa 6</p>
</div>
<br>

## Tabela de Versionamento

| Data | Versão | Descrição | Autor | Revisor |
| ---- | ------ | --------- | ----- | ------- |
| 20/07/2022 | `0.1` | Criação da página de apresentações, adição da apresentação da etapa 1 e 2 | [Natan Santana](https://github.com/Neitan2001) | [Clara Ribeiro](https://github.com/clara-ribeiro)
| 02/08/2022 | `0.2` | Adição da apresentação da etapa 3 | [Matheus Perillo](https://github.com/MatheusPerillo) | [Luíza Esteves](https://github.com/luiza-esteves)
| 23/08/2022 | `0.3` | Adição da apresentação da 4º, 5º e 6º etapa | [Matheus Perillo](https://github.com/MatheusPerillo) | [Natan Santana](https://github.com/Neitan2001)
Binary file added ghpages08/docs/assets/grafEtapa5.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,29 @@ Durante as entrevistas, estarão dois membros do projeto como avaliadores, sendo

## Termo de consentimento

O termo de consentimento está apresentado abaixo e ele será entregue ao usuário antes do início da entrevista.
A pesquisa foi realizada levando em conta os princípios recomendados pela Resolução No 466/2012 do Conselho Nacional de Saúde, que é responsável pela regulamentação de pesquisas científicas envolvendo pessoas. Esses princípios são:

- princípio da autonomia, que envolve o consentimento livre e esclarecido dos indivíduos;

- princípio da beneficência, que envolve a ponderação entre riscos e benefícios, tanto atuais como potenciais, individuais ou coletivos, comprometendo-se com o máximo de benefícios e o mínimo de danos e riscos.

- princípio da não maleficência, que envolve a garantia de evitar danos previsíveis relacionados à pesquisa, tanto os imediatos quanto os tardios;

- princípio da justiça e equidade, relacionado à relevância social da pesquisa, com vantagens significativas para os participantes da pesquisa e minimização do ônus para os participantes vulneráveis, o que garante a igual consideração dos interesses envolvidos, não perdendo o sentido de sua destinação sócio-humanitária.

Os participantes foram apresentados ao termo de consentimento, em que está especificado que:

- os dados coletados durante a entrevista destinam-se estritamente a atividades de análise e elaboração de melhorias do sistema Agência Virtual NeoEnergia;

- a equipe tem o compromisso de divulgar os resultados das pesquisas para o cliente. A divulgação desses resultados pauta-se no respeito à privacidade, e o anonimato dos participantes será preservado em quaisquer documentos que for elaborado;

- quaisquer informações pessoais e sensíveis que aparecer durante a gravação (CPF, RG, data de nascimento, email) serão censuradas a fim de preservar a privacidade e o anonimato dos participantes;

- o consentimento para a gravação da entrevista é uma escolha livre, feita mediante a prestação de todos os esclarecimentos necessários sobre a pesquisa

- a entrevista pode ser interrompida a qualquer momento.

O Termo de Consentimento está apresentado abaixo:
<br/><br/>
<embed src="../../../../assets/termoConsentimento.pdf" type="application/pdf" width="700" height="500">

Expand Down Expand Up @@ -71,3 +93,4 @@ Os dados coletados durante a entrevista serão registrados e utilizados como ins
| 10/08/2022 | `0.2` | Ajuste das perguntas e adição do tópico teste piloto | [Natan Santana](https://github.com/Neitan2001) |
| 12/08/2022 | `0.3` | Ajuste das perguntas de acordo com o teste piloto | [Natan Santana](https://github.com/Neitan2001) |
| 16/08/2022 | `0.4` | Adição de informações sobre o teste piloto e sobre os entrevistados | [Clara Ribeiro](https://github.com/clara-ribeiro) |
| 22/08/2022 | `0.5` | Adição de informações sobre as questões éticas | [Clara Ribeiro](https://github.com/clara-ribeiro) | [Matheus Perillo](https://github.com/MatheusPerillo)
Loading

0 comments on commit 85fe460

Please sign in to comment.